Transaction eefc81696c95d487700b46db42c08d284845e6135d2091d6a95b2ec49ecef20f
1 Input
1 Output
-
eefc81696c95d487700b46db42c08d284845e6135d2091d6a95b2ec49ecef20f:0
- value
- 57625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 03b588caef333d41b1cfffb2ed3405f1dc0a40fc OP_EQUAL
- address
- 322dRM4n3MCxpipFLpNYRrZVsDeh3L2dCC